What is Chime?
Chime is a financial technology company, not a bank. Banking services are provided by The Bancorp Bank, N.A. and Stride Bank, N.A., Members FDIC. Chime offers a mobile banking app and a debit card, allowing users to manage their finances, make transactions, and avoid traditional bank fees. With its user-friendly interface and innovative features, Chime has gained significant popularity among those seeking a modern banking solution.

1. Chime Phone Number
The most direct way to speak with a Chime representative is by phone. Here’s the Chime customer service phone number:
- Chime Customer Service: 1-844-244-6363
Key points to remember when calling Chime:
- Availability: Chime's phone support is available 24/7. This is a significant advantage, as you can get help anytime.
- Wait times: Like many customer service lines, you may experience wait times, especially during peak hours. Be patient and have your account information ready.
- Account verification: For security reasons, Chime will likely ask you to verify your identity. Be prepared to provide your account details, such as your name, date of birth, and Chime card number.

3. Chime Mobile App
The Chime mobile app is a convenient way to access support and manage your account. You can contact Chime through the app’s chat feature.
How to access chat support via the Chime app:
- Open the Chime app on your smartphone.
- Tap on the profile icon in the top left corner.
- Scroll down and select "Help."
- Choose "Contact Support."
- Start a new chat conversation.
Benefits of using the Chime app for support:
- Convenience: You can access support directly from your phone.
- Record keeping: Chat conversations are saved, so you have a record of your interactions with Chime.
- Multimedia: You can send screenshots or other relevant files to help explain your issue.

What to Do If You’re Not Satisfied with Chime’s Response
If you’re not satisfied with Chime’s response or resolution, you have options:
- Escalate the issue: Ask to speak with a supervisor or manager.
- File a complaint: You can file a complaint with the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) or the Federal Trade Commission (FTC).
- Seek legal advice: If you believe Chime has violated your rights, consider consulting with an attorney.
